Top 5 Essential Eats in Isaan Thailand – Thrill your taste buds with distinct and mouthwatering dishes!

Increasingly popular Isaan Thai dishes leave you with a feeling of nostalgia when you are away from such food, renowned for their spicy chillies, penetrating sauces and imaginative proteins, enjoy the best of them when you can!

1

Isaan Sausages or Sai Krok Isaan

The shapes may differ, however, the peachy pink hue of the raw pork fermented in sticky rice within the casing is unmistakable, look out for them on the smoking grills. as the Isaan Sausage vendors start their brisk trade from early evening. Served on bamboo skewers or in smaller snack-sized oblong links, ideal with a rolled cabbage leaf, and other accompaniments, just relish the taste as it hits your tongue. 2

The wonderous papaya salad or Som Tam Korat

Feel invigorated by this green papaya salad prepared using strips of unripe papaya and a fistful of ingredients such as peanuts, chillies, and palm sugar are crunched using the traditional pestle and mortar thereafter lovingly seasoned with dollops of fish sauce and with lime. 3

Thai Hot Pot or Jim Jum

Jim Jum is ideal for a cool day in the company of a few others. Enjoy watching the broth simmer in the clay pot in warming herbs and spices such as lemongrass, sweet basil, chillies and garlic as each of you make your creative combination, picking from fresh leafy green vegetables, noodles and a choice of proteins. At this stage of preparation, you feel cosy and yearn to try the hot and spicy broth. Once it starts simmering have a generous helping into your bowl and enjoy slurping on the delicious and nourishing broth.

4

Grilled Chicken or Kai Yang

Found at street stalls all over Thailand, this chicken preparation is a firm favourite of many and a must-try and not too spicy meal. The unique marinade making it special is made of a mix of ingredients including soy sauce, lemongrass, fish sauce, vinegar, herbs and garlic. The slow cooking process used makes the chicken tender and be infused with all the flavours of the marinade turning it into a heavenly and aromatic dish. To make a complete meal, this can be complemented by sticky rice, dipping sauces and a vegetable salad.

5

Grilled Pork Neck or Kor Moo Yang

This delicious dish is eaten widely and can be found all over the country. Usually, Kor Moo Yang is coupled with Thai chilli dipping sauce and sticky rice to make it a complete and satisfying meal. The Pork Neck is an amazing cut of meat with lean meat as well as juicy fat when cooked emanates uniquely balanced texture, flavour and aroma signalling to you that a Grilled Pork Neck seller is around the corner.
